A Masterpiece of Visual Storytelling The film picks up from the Garden of Olives (Gethsemane) and concludes with a brief, triumphant Resurrection. In between lies a grueling, visceral depiction of the final 12 hours of Jesus Christ’s life. Unlike typical Hollywood biblical dramas that often feel like polished stage plays, Gibson’s vision is raw, gritty, and painfully realistic. The cinematography is dark and moody, utilizing a sepia tone that makes the footage look like a painting brought to life.

(2004), unofficial dubbed versions and similar Hindi-language films are available through various digital platforms. The Original Language Vision
Mel Gibson famously directed the film using only Aramaic, Hebrew, and Latin to maintain historical immersion and authenticity. He initially intended to release the film without any subtitles at all, believing the visual storytelling would transcend language barriers. Because of this strict artistic choice, official dubs in modern languages were not part of its original 2004 global release. Unofficial Hindi Dubs and Availability

Plot Overview
The film focuses intensely on the "Passion," starting with Jesus’s agony in the Garden of Gethsemane. It follows his betrayal by Judas Iscariot, his trial before the Sanhedrin, and the brutal sequence of his scourging and eventual crucifixion at Golgotha. Interspersed throughout the graphic depiction of his suffering are brief flashbacks to his life, including the Last Supper and the Sermon on the Mount, providing a glimpse into his teachings and humanity.
